The ionization equilibrium equation for atomic hydrogen in strong magnetic fields of 10 to the 12th - 10 to the 13th G is discussed. The dependence of the equilibrium constant on the magnitude of the magnetic field and the temperature in the range of T less than or about 1 million K is obtained. The influence of the magnetic field on the degree of ionization in different temperature ranges is discussed.
